Trying to download custom subtitles from a premier video error

Youtube has recently been removing custom subtitles for a bunch of people so I wanted to download them for an archive before they actually get removed fully. I had an error while trying to download [Touhou MV] Help me, ERINNNNNN!! [beatMARIO] (https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=X8z23t428kU) custom English subtitles. The command I used was yt-dlp -cookies-from-browser firefox -write-subs -sub-langs "en" -compat-options no-live-chat -skip-download "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=X8z23t428kU" because before I had used this command I kept getting 429 errors and it kept downloading only the livechat.json file when I didn’t care about the live chat.

After I did the command I just got the error: requested format is not available. Another command I tried was yt-dlp -write-subs -skip-download “https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=X8z23t428kU” this only downloaded the live chat file like I said earlier.

When I tried yt-dlp -write-subs -sub-lang "en" -skip-download "https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=X8z23t428kU" it just said no subtitles for the requested language.

Oddly, when I use the command yt-dlp -list-subs “https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=X8z23t428kU” en (English) is a subtitle option in the list but does not show up when attempting to download anyway. You can also check the video itself and yes, it does have English subtitles. 

Is there a way to download that custom subtitle file from this video? I think the error happened because it’s a premier video. Thanks in advance for help.
